    Sailing from Moncks Bay since 1891, Christchurch Yacht Club is one of the oldest clubs in the country. Members past and present provide a roll-call of world-class yachties including New Zealands first sailing Olympic Gold Medallists Peter Mander and Jack Cropp in 1956 and Leslie Egnot. With its distinctive historic clubhouse past Redcliffs on the road to Sumner, CYC has access to the water at all states of the tide and enjoys sailing areas both on the Estuary and over the bar into Sumner Bay....     Christchurch United is pleased to advise all its members that following a special meeting on Monday 22 August 2016 the club has approved a plan to partner with the Christchurch Football Centre and the Christchurch Football Academy. Christchurch United was established in 1970 and over 30 years the club became one of the most successful football clubs in New Zealand, winning 6 National League Titles and 6 Chatham Cup Finals. The club won the League & Cup double in 1975 and 1991. In recent years... Read more
